Fränkische Schweiz — Hiking and History

A week in Franconian Switzerland—castles, caves, and quiet trails far from the crowds. No alpine climbs, just long, green hikes through lush forests and moss-lined valleys. Underrated, peaceful, and full of surprises. Here’s our trip in seven posts (and a few videos). If you love exploring without the tourist rush, this place is for you. Enjoy the read(s)!

From Pottenstein to Heaven (Day 6 in the Fränkische Schweiz)

Our last hike in the Franconian Switzerland took us from Pottenstein into the Püttlach Valley. Along the way, we discovered beaver dams, the Hollenberg ruins with a stunning panoramic view, and free-roaming goats - before rewarding ourselves with iced coffee at a local bakery.

Pretzfeld, the Wallerwarte, and a Steam Locomotive (Day 5 in the Fränkische Schweiz)

A day of surprises in Franconian Switzerland: From hobbit-like beer cellars and a Jewish cemetery to Greifenstein Castle. Despite chilly winds and forgotten jackets, the hike delivered cherries, panoramic views, and a historic steam locomotive. A perfect blend of history and nature.
